Lectionary Readings – Year A Week 6

Weekly Summary

Of God’s Eternal Decree
Westminster Confession of Faith 3, Larger Catechism 12-14, Shorter Catechism 7-8

OT: Genesis 18-24
NT: John 18-21
Psalm 22-27

The Old Testament lectionary readings for this week cover the birth of Abraham’s promised son Isaac and the confirmation of Abraham’s faith in his willingness to sacrifice that same son, a sacrifice that was obviated at the last minute by God Himself. These chapters also include the account of the destruction of Sodom and Gomarrah, the expulsion of Hagar and Ishmael, the marriage of Isaac and the death of Sarah.

The New Testament readings conclude John’s Gospel, describing the betrayal, arrest, trials and torture of Jesus, leading to His crucifixion, death and burial. John provides a unique account of Jesus’s resurrection, including His restoration of Simon Peter, after Peter had denied Christ three times before the crucifixion.

The Psalm readings continue through the Psalms of David.
